Section 19: Time limit for summary proceedings
163.Section 136 of the Criminal Procedure (Scotland) Act 1995 sets out the time limit which applies to bringing proceedings for a statutory offence which may only be tried summarily, unless otherwise provided for. Section 19 extends this time limit for offences under section 2(1) and (2) and section 14(1), (3) and (4). The time limit is 6 months from the date on which evidence sufficient in the opinion of the prosecutor to justify the proceedings came to the prosecutor’s knowledge, up to a maximum period of 3 years after the commission of the offence (or the last date on which the offence was committed).
